Ingredients
- 1 (13.8 oz) can refrigerated pizza dough
or 2 tubes crescent roll dough - 8 mozzarella string cheese sticks
- 40 slices pepperoni
- 3 tablespoons butter, melted
- 1 teaspoon garlic powder
- 1 teaspoon Italian seasoning (optional)
- Marinara sauce for dipping
Preparation
Step 1: Preheat the oven and prepare the baking sheet
Preheat your oven to 400°F (200°C). Line a baking sheet with parchment paper to prevent sticking and ensure even browning. This also makes cleanup easier once baking is complete.
Step 2: Prepare the dough
Unroll the pizza dough onto a clean, lightly floured surface. Using a knife or pizza cutter, cut the dough into eight equal rectangles. Try to keep the pieces uniform so the pizza sticks bake evenly.
If using crescent roll dough, separate the dough into triangles, then pinch two triangles together to form a rectangle. Press the seams firmly so they do not open during baking.
Step 3: Assemble the pizza sticks
Place four to five slices of pepperoni in the center of each dough rectangle. Arrange them evenly so every bite includes flavor.
Lay one mozzarella string cheese stick directly on top of the pepperoni. The pepperoni acts as a barrier, helping prevent the cheese from leaking during baking.
Step 4: Roll and seal the dough
Carefully roll the dough around the pepperoni and cheese, starting from one long side. Pinch the seams and both ends tightly to seal the filling inside completely. Proper sealing is essential to keep the cheese from escaping while baking.
Place each rolled pizza stick seam-side down on the prepared baking sheet, leaving a little space between each one.
Step 5: Prepare the garlic butter topping
In a small bowl, combine the melted butter with garlic powder and Italian seasoning if using. Mix well until evenly blended.
Using a pastry brush, generously brush the garlic butter over the tops of the pizza sticks. This step enhances flavor and creates a golden, glossy finish once baked.
Step 6: Bake the pizza sticks
Place the baking sheet in the preheated oven and bake for 11 to 15 minutes. Baking time may vary slightly depending on your oven and dough type.
The pizza sticks are ready when the dough is golden brown and fully cooked, and the cheese inside is melted and bubbly. Avoid overbaking, as this can dry out the dough.
Step 7: Serve and enjoy
Remove the pizza sticks from the oven and allow them to cool for one to two minutes. Serve warm with marinara sauce on the side for dipping.
These pizza sticks are best enjoyed fresh while the cheese is still stretchy and the dough remains crisp.

Frequently Asked Questions
Can I make pizza sticks ahead of time?
Yes. You can assemble the pizza sticks a few hours in advance and store them covered in the refrigerator. Bake just before serving for best texture.
Can I freeze pizza sticks?
Absolutely. Freeze unbaked or baked pizza sticks on a tray, then transfer to a freezer-safe bag. Bake from frozen at 400°F, adding a few extra minutes.
What other fillings can I use?
You can substitute pepperoni with cooked sausage, ham, bacon or vegetables. Spinach, mushrooms and bell peppers work well when finely chopped and pre-cooked.
Can I use shredded mozzarella instead of string cheese?
Yes, but string cheese helps keep the filling contained. If using shredded cheese, pack it tightly and seal the dough carefully.
Can I make them spicy?
Add crushed red pepper flakes to the filling or use spicy pepperoni. You can also serve them with spicy marinara or hot sauce.
What dipping sauces pair well with pizza sticks?
Marinara is classic, but ranch dressing, garlic aioli, pesto or buffalo sauce also pair beautifully.
